How to Check Jhajjar Court Peon Interview Result 2025? 🖥️

The Jhajjar Court Peon result will be published on the official District Court website. Here’s how you can check it:

  1. Visit haryanacourts.gov.in.
  2. Look for the “Recruitment/Results” section.
  3. Find the link for “Peon Interview Result 2025”.
  4. Enter your roll number/registration details.
  5. Download the PDF merit list and check your status.

Selection Process: What Happens After the Result? ✅

If you’ve cleared the interview, here’s what’s next:

StageDetails
Final Merit ListCombined score of written test (70%) + interview (30%)
Document VerificationSubmit original certificates (education, caste, ID proof)
Medical ExaminationFitness check to ensure eligibility
Joining LetterIssued to selected candidates within 4-6 weeks after verification
